fandom.1991-new-world-order | # British Rail Class 47 diesel locomotive
History.
In the mid 1960s, it was decided to de-rate the engine output of the fleet from 2,750 bhp (2,050 kW) to 2,580 bhp (1,920 kW). This significantly improved reliability by reducing stresses on the power plant, whilst not causing a noticeable reduction in performance.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# British Rail Class 73 Electric Locomotive
History.
Overview.
The British Rail Class 73 is a British model of electro-diesel locomotive. The type is unusual in that it can operate from the Southern Region's 650/750 V DC third-rail or an on-board diesel engine to allow it to operate on non-electrified routes.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Brittany
Brittany (; ; , pronounced or ; Gallo: "Bertaèyn", pronounced ) is a cultural region in the north-west of France. Covering the western part of Armorica, as it was known during the period of Roman occupation.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Brixton East railway station
History.
Pre-1948.
East Brixton opened in 1866 as Loughborough Park. It consisted of two platforms with wooden buildings on highpiers next to the railway viaduct.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Brown Bess
The British Land Pattern Musket, more commonly referred to as the Brown Bess, was a flintlock musket commissioned by King George I of Great Britain for the British Army in 1722 and remained in service until 1838.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Browning Hi-Power
The Browning Hi-Power is a single-action, 9mm semi-automatic handgun. It is based on a design by American firearms inventor John Browning, and completed by Dieudonné Saive at "Fabrique Nationale" (FN) of Herstal, Belgium.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Browning M1919
The Browning M1919 machine gun is a .30 caliber medium machine gun chambered to utilize .30-06 Springfield rounds. It was belt-fed, with a normal belt containing 75 rounds; it also used a pistol-esque grip and odd, yet functional iron sights. Altogether, it weighed 31lbs.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Browning M2
The M2 Machine Gun, Browning .50 Caliber Machine Gun, is a heavy machine gun designed towards the end of World War I by John Browning.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Brücke von Andau
The Brücke von Andau (Hungarian: "Andaui-híd or Mosontarcsai-hid") is a small bridge over the Einserkanal/Hansági-főcsatorna, a small river which forms part of the border between Austria and Hungary. It is located near to the village of Andau (Burgenland, Austria).

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Buckinghamshire
Buckinghamshire (/ˈbʌkɪŋəmʃər/ or /ˈbʌkɪŋəmʃɪər/, abbreviated Bucks; archaically the County of Buckingham) is a ceremonial county in South East England. It borders Greater London to the south east, Berkshire to the south, Oxfordshire to the west, Northamptonshire to the north, Bedfordshire to the nor... | Buckinghamshire |
f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Budapest
Overview.
Budapest (Hungarian: "[ˈbudɒpɛʃt"]) is the capital and the largest city of Hungary, and one of the largest cities in the European Union.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Buenos Aires accidental criticality incident
The location.
It was in in the Constituent Atomic Center, a unit of the National Atomic Energy Commission (CNEA) located on the boundary between that jurisdiction and the City of Buenos Aires and the province of Buenos Aires.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Builth Wells and Builth Road railway stations
Town and station name.
"Buellt" or "Builth "was a cantref in medieval Wales, located west of the River Wye. Unlike most cantrefs, it was not part of any of the major Welsh kingdoms for most of its history, but was instead ruled by an autonomous local dynasty.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bulgaria
Bulgaria is a country in southeastern Europe. It is bordered by Romania to the north, Serbia and Macedonia to the west, Greece and Turkey to the south, and the Black Sea to the east. The country has a territory of 110,994 km2 and a population of 7,101,859.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bulgaria 1300
History.
Interkosmos 22, more commonly known as Bulgaria 1300 (Bulgarian: "Интеркосмос 22-България 1300"), was Bulgaria's first artificial satellite. It was named after the 1300th anniversary of the foundation of the Bulgarian state. It was Bulgaria's first satellite.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bulgarian Communist Party
The Bulgarian Communist Party (BCP) (Българска Комунистическа Партия, Balgarska Komunisticheska Partiya; БКП, BKP) was the Communist and Marxist-Leninist ruling party of the People's Republic of Bulgaria from 1946 until 1989 when the country ceased to be a communist state.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bundeswehr Wustentarn
Bundeswehr Wustentarn is a desert camouflage used by the Bundeswehr (German armed forces). It is the desert variant of Flecktarn and is also known as Tropentarn, desert flecktarn, and fleck desert.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bunkers
A bunker is a defensive military fortification designed to protect the inhabitants from falling bombs or other attacks.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bunnell, Florida
Introduction.
Bunnell is the county seat of Flagler County Florida, United States, with a population of 2,676 at the 2010 census.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Burkina Faso
Burkina Faso, a landlocked country in the western part of Africa, is surrounded by six countries, namely, Mali, Niger, Benin, Togo, Ghana and Côte d'Ivoire.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Burundi
Burundi (official name: the Republic of Burundi) is a landlocked country of Africa. Formerly it was a colony of Belgium and it was then known as Urundi-Ubrundi-Bruwanda, Urundi being the shortened form of "Urundi Rwanda", that is, the other Rwanda.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bushmaster Arm Pistol
The Bushmaster Arm Pistol was a 5.56x45mm firearm, categorizeable as either a long pistol or short rifle or submachine gun, produced the Gwinn Firearms Company, and later Bushmaster Firearms Inc..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bushmaster M17S
The Bushmaster M17S is a semi-automatic bullpup rifle that was manufactured by Bushmaster Firearms International from 1992 until 2005.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Buturlinovka.
Buturlinovka is an air base in Russia located 4 km south of the town of Buturlinovka. There are two small alert pads at either end of runway for 10 fighters. It has probably been adapted for civilian use.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Bydgoszcz events of March 1981
The Bydgoszcz events (Polish:"wypadki bydgoskie") was a major turning point in the early history of the emergent pro-democracy Solidarity trades union movement. f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Béla Kovács
Béla Kovács (20 April 1908 – 21 June 1959) was a politician who served as Minister of Agriculture from 1945 to 1946 and in the Hungarian Revolution of 1956.

fandom.1991-new-world-order | # Béla Kun
Béla Kun (20 February 1886 — 29 August 1938 or 30 November 1939), born Béla Kohn, was a Hungarian revolutionary and politician who de facto led the Hungarian Soviet Republic in 1919.
